Program Details

The master’s degree in Counseling online from Clarks Summit University can lead graduates to a career providing counsel in a church or ministry setting. The Master of Arts degree with a concentration in Counseling allows students to better understand people and become more aware of how God’s word can help resolve human struggles. Required classes include topics in Bible, theology, and communications. Applicants interested in licensure as a professional counselor should consider the school’s Master of Science in Counseling program.
